Subject: [U-Boot-Users] Proposal for a make option to include an additional stand alone program directory
Date: Thu, 26 Apr 2007 13:44:30 -0500	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<4630F30E.4040005@freescale.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1628E43D99629C46988BE46087A3FBB997AEF1@ep-01.EmbeddedPlanet.local>

Jeff Mann wrote:
> U-Boot Users:
> 
> I want to add a featue to the makefile configuration so that a user can
> compile u-boot including a directory that gets compiled as a stand alone
> program. I propose that users can enter a directory when configuring the
> board, for example
> 
> make BOARD_config SA=my_stand_alone_prog_dir

I like this idea, but can't you already do this in the Makefile, but just adding stuff to 
the rule for BOARD_config?

For the MPC8349E-mITX, Freescale's BSP ships with a closed-source binary firmware for the 
5-port Ethernet switch.  It would be great if the denx.de version of U-Boot could 
automatically add support for this binary if it existed in the development tree.  The idea 
would be that u-boot.bin would include this binary.
